Comparison of Multiobjective Evolutionary Algorithms for Operations Scheduling under Machine Availability Constraints
Many of the problems that arise in production systems can be handled with multiobjective techniques. One of those problems is that of scheduling operations subject to constraints on the availability of machines and buffer capacity.
